Transaction 3991af9fc3d7904694d6ca54ad1be31841b8b35e2a3c854ac1713a8f30227d96

1 Input
1 Outputs
  • 3991af9fc3d7904694d6ca54ad1be31841b8b35e2a3c854ac1713a8f30227d96:0
  • value  685506
    address  1AFjxp1Wapnz7VA2bwHsx5zEHBXwMKCGx7